New York Canals to cut lock hours and charge tolls...
FYI for those who are heading in or out of the Champlain or Erie canal system...
Canal Corp. to cut lock hours, resume charging tolls
The state Canal Corp. will likely be cutting back its hours of operation to save money, Thruway Authority board members were told Wednesday. Canal Corp. Executive Director Carmella Mantello did not spell out exactly how much the hours would be reduced. An announcement will be made well before the scheduled canal opening on May 1, she said later. Normal canal operating hours during most of the season have been 7 a.m. to 10 p.m., she said.
Boaters will also have to pay tolls for the first time since 2005. State grants in the past two years enabled the Canal Corp. to waive the tolls, but Mantello said no grant has been forthcoming or is expected this year.
Tolls will be at the same level as in 2005, she said.
The Canal Corp. is part of the Thruway Authority.
